Data Protection at Whitley Academy

Schools hold data on all their pupils, which they and others use for a variety of purposes. This page makes available to parents and pupils information on which organisations have access to this data and what they use it for.

Organisations with access to information on pupils, such as schools, Local Authorities, the Department for Education, are all "data controllers" under the Data Protection Act 1998. They determine the purposes for which "personal data" (i.e. data about living individuals, from which they can be identified) is processed, and the way in which that processing is done.
